General Aldermanite Information

Help on Chemical  Formula: Chemical Formula: Mg5Al12(PO4)8(OH)22·32(H2O)
Help on Composition: Composition: Molecular Weight = 2,155.72 gm
   Magnesium    5.64 %  Mg    9.35 % MgO
   Aluminum    15.02 %  Al   28.38 % Al2O3
   Phosphorus  11.49 %  P    26.34 % P2O5
   Hydrogen     4.02 %  H    35.93 % H2O
   Oxygen      63.83 %  O
              ______        ______ 
              100.00 %      100.00 % = TOTAL OXIDE
Help on Empirical Formula: Empirical Formula: Mg5Al12(PO4)8(OH)22·32(H2O)
Help on Environment: Environment: Moculata P deposit with fluellite.
Help on IMA Status: IMA Status: Approved IMA 1981
Help on Locality: Locality: Angaston, 60 km NE of Adelaide, Australia, SA, Link to MinDat.org Location Data.
Help on Name Origin: Name Origin: Named for Arthur Richard Alderman (1901-1980), Mineralogist and petrologist, University of Adelaide, SA, Australia.

Aldermanite Crystallography

Help on Axial Ratios: Axial Ratios: a:b:c =1.8007:1:3.1932
Help on Cell Dimensions: Cell Dimensions: a = 15, b = 8.33, c = 26.6, Z = 2; V = 3,323.67 Den(Calc)= 2.15
Help on Crystal System: Crystal System: OrthorhombicSpace Group: Unk
Help on X Ray Diffraction: X Ray Diffraction: By Intensity(I/Io): 13.4(1), 7.98(0.8), 5.55(0.6),
 

Physical Properties of Aldermanite

Help on Color: Color: Colorless.
Help on Diaphaniety: Diaphaniety: Transparent
Help on Habit: Habit: Fibrous - Crystals made up of fibers.
Help on Habit: Habit: Flakes - Flat, thin crystals or aggregates.
Help on Hardness: Hardness: 2 - Gypsum
Help on Luster: Luster: Pearly
Help on Streak: Streak: white
 

Optical Properties of Aldermanite

Help on Gladstone-Dale: Gladstone-Dale: CI calc= 0.062 (Fair) - where the CI = (1-KPDcalc/KC)
KPDcalc= 0.2326,KC= 0.2478
Help on Optical Data: Optical Data: Biaxial (?), a=1.5

Aldermanite Classification

Help on  Dana Class: Dana Class: 42.13.1.1 (42)Hydrated Phosphates, etc., Containing Hydroxyl or Halogen
  (42.13)Dana Type
  (42.13.1)Dana Group
 
42.13.1.1 Aldermanite Mg5Al12(PO4)8(OH)22·32(H2O) Unk Ortho
Help on  Strunz Class: Strunz Class: VII/D.17-10 VII - Phosphates, Arsenates and Vanadates
  VII/D - Water-bearing phosphates with unfamiliar anions, cations of medium size: Cu, Zn, Mn, Al, Fe
  VII/D.17 - Aldermanite series
 
VII/D.17-10 Aldermanite Mg5Al12(PO4)8(OH)22·32(H2O) Unk Ortho
